Rover introduced the 3500S in late 1973. Retaining all the refinement expected of the P6 range the manual transmission V8 delivered over 120mph with 0/ 60 performance in just nine seconds and was well received by press & public alike.
Milestone Classics are delighted to bring to market an absolutely remarkable Rover 3500s that is a real testament to the skill, knowledge and commitment of the last owner. Owned for nearly 20 years a full structural & mechanical restoration of the car was completed between 2002 and 2005.
Work included:
· All corrosion was removed and replaced with new metal
· The car was resprayed in pearlescent British racing green
· Engine bay detailed to show standard
· Rebuilt/ upgraded SD1 engine fitted including
gas flowed head
high lift cams/ high rev lifters/ double-coiled valve springs
enlarged oil ways
free flow s/ s exhaust
Edelbrock carburetor & extreme air filter
Upgraded distributor/ electronic ignition
· SD1 five speed gearbox fitted with all bushes/ linkage replaced
· Interior carpets replaced
· Continental touring spare wheel kit and period sun roof reconditoned
